
Declan Rice has been named captain of West Ham United. The 24-year-old midfielder takes over from Mark Noble, who retired at the end of the season. Rice is a graduate of West Ham's academy and has made over 150 appearances for the club. He is also a regular in the England national team.
Rice is a highly rated player and his appointment as captain is a major boost for West Ham. He is a strong leader and a good communicator. He is also a talented footballer and he will be looking to help West Ham challenge for European football next season.
